水库防洪预报调度风险分析研究 被引量:9

Risk analysis on reservoir regulation against forecasted floods

摘要 本文主要从设计角度对水库防洪预报调度的风险进行分析。首先进行风险识别,进而分析实施预报调度后风险的变化;其次给出了防洪预报调度的设计允许极限误差的定义以及水库和下游防洪危险度的定量化计算公式;最后论述了防洪预报调度风险分析方法。以碧流河水库为例,主要计算了不同极限指标控制下的水库设计允许极限漏报误差及不同起调水位与不同误差组合下的水库防洪风险度,以及下游设计允许空报误差,并进行了结果分析和讨论。 Due to inaccuracy of original data and forecasting errors of rainfall and flood flow and imperfect process in decision making on the real-time information, unavoidable risks would always occur during reservoir regulation against forecasted floods. The authors discussed the risk analysis of reservoir flood control regulation in terms of design aspect. The risk recognition was carried out and risk evolution during implementation of reservoir operation was analyzed. The allowable forecast error in design phase was defined and formulae for calculating the risk degrees were derived. Finally, the methodology for risk analysis was illustrated. Taking the Biliuhe Reservoir as an example, the allowable forecast errors and the corresponding risk degrees in design phase under different reservoir regimes and different error combinations were calculated. Based on the calculation, the allowable flood forecast error for downstream was obtained.
